Output 44bf50eb6fa16481ac34c6edd2b83c032b4b1324a0cd0b1e860833cc15d1a24e:26

value
6574113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58d51198bd5b6167b278a449ef61cfe38cfdf78 OP_EQUAL
address
MNzX1wnMYE7tZC9ByC2istFuZjV53RrZtR
transaction
44bf50eb6fa16481ac34c6edd2b83c032b4b1324a0cd0b1e860833cc15d1a24e
spent
true